Their journey to victoria
The Burundian community in Victoria, Australia, stands as a powerful example of resilience, cultural pride, and the pursuit of new beginnings. Their journey to Victoria began in 2003, when resettlement opportunities opened for Burundian refugees fleeing their homeland due to civil unrest and political instability. Many arrived under Australia’s humanitarian visa program, seeking safety and the opportunity to rebuild their lives. Bringing with them their rich traditions, the Kirundi and French languages, and a deep sense of community, the Burundians quickly became an integral part of Victoria’s multicultural landscape. Over the years, they have made remarkable contributions across various fields, including education, business, and cultural exchange. Local organisations and community groups have been instrumental in supporting new arrivals, helping them adjust to their new environment while preserving and celebrating their heritage. Although challenges such as language barriers and adapting to a new way of life have been part of their journey, the Burundian community has shown extraordinary perseverance. They continue to thrive, fostering a strong sense of belonging and sharing their vibrant culture with the wider Australian society, enriching the state’s diversity and unity.

Speaking through drums
Initially confused with africa as a country rather than it being a continent, burundians in Victoria realised they needed to make drums and play them to indirectly speak to those who did not understand the differences between african communities.

Celebrating independence
Drumming at various events and the celebration of independence days annually in July since 2010 are key moments. These events showcase the community’s vibrant culture and its commitment to preserving its heritage while building a new home in Victoria.
